Table 3.

Multivariate logistic regression model, reporting associations with positive virus detection in respiratory specimens

Variable Adjusted OR* (95% CI) P‐value Virus not detected n (%) Virus detected n (%)
Age (ref: 18–24 years)
 18–24 years 1 113 (31·5) 103 (36·2)
25–34 years 0·51 (0·31, 0·83) 0·01  84 (23·4)  47 (16·5)
 35–44 years 0·93 (0·57, 1·5) 0·8  60 (16·7)  63 (22·2)
45–54 years 0·52 (0·30, 0·90) 0·02  60 (16·7)  40 (14·1)
 55–64 years 0·61 (0·33, 1·1) 0·1  42 (11·7)  31 (10·9)
Sex (ref: male)
 Male 1 155 (43·2) 112 (39·4)
 Female  1·2 (0·88, 1·7) 0·2 204 (56·8) 172 (60·6)
Race (ref: Caucasian)
 Caucasian 1 327 (91·1) 252 (88·7)
 Asian  1·4 (0·72, 2·6) 0·3  23 (6·4)  23 (8·1)
 Other  1·5 (0·56, 4·2) 0·4  9 (2·5)  9 (3·2)
Smoking status (ref: Current)
 Current 1  43 (12·0)  36 (12·7)
 Ever 0·88 (0·49, 1·6) 0·6  91 (25·3)  77 (27·1)
 Never 0·70 (0·41, 1·2) 0·2 217 (60·4) 169 (59·5)
 Unknown 0·16 (0·03, 0·88) 0·04  8 (2·2)  2 (0·7)
Vaccinated (ref: placebo)
 Placebo 1 132 (36·8)  99 (34·9)
 Vaccine  1·1 (0·77, 1·55) 0·6 227 (63·2) 185 (65·1)

*Adjusted for month of collection and study site. Bold text indicates P < 0.05.
